A body headers
I know we've talked about this before, but...
Which headers don't go around the steering(like the older ones do) other than TTI's? And, will they work on a car with PS. |

I've used both Hookers and Hedmans for years without any problems. It also helps if the car is at proper ride height with proper tires and wheels on it. Good shocks help too. What I see with most cars banging the tubes are the afore mentioned items not properly set up. Also people forget there on there and speed across the speed bumps at there local Mc Dees and crush them that way too.
